Our photographers capture special moments with our Wish Families during our events, parties, character interactions and more! This is a service cherished by our families, who recieve all pictures taken of them during their stay on a complimentary disc just before they head home. All equipment is provided. Requires a brief training session. No experience necessary.

Mission Statement
Give Kids The World Village is an 84-acre, nonprofit resort in Central Florida that provides weeklong, cost-free vacations to children with critical illnesses and their families.
Description
The Village and its community partners provide children and their families accommodations in fully-furnished villas, transportation, tickets to theme parks, meals, daily entertainment and much more.
Each year 27,000 children in the United States are diagnosed with a critical illness. Half of all children eligible for a wish through a partnering wish-granting organization choose to visit Central Florida and its collection of theme parks and other attractions.
Our goal, quite simply, is to provide everything these deserving families need to make their trip the vacation of a lifetime. Since 1986, more than 165,000 children and families have had their dreams fulfilled in a whimsical Village unlike any other place on earth.
Each week the Village fills more than 1,700 volunteer shifts to help create priceless memories for every wish family that visits the Village. To learn more about volunteer opportunities please visit www.gktw.org/volunteer.
